The 12th Conference of the European Association for Comparative Economics Studies

Tatiana Karabchuk is telling about the event

The 12th Conference of the European Association for Comparative Economics Studiestook place on September 6-8 in the town of Peisley, Scotland. Tatiana Karabchuk, deputy director of the LCSR, was a representative of the Lab at the event. 

EACES organizes a lot of events every year and its members meet every two years for this big conference. It is a pleasure to point it out that among the EACES Advisory Board members the HSE has its own representative who is Andrey Yakovlev. There were 8 research fellows coming from different departments of the HSE at the conference.

The conference was very interesting and useful for me personally however it wasa meeting primarily for economists not sociologists. The broad list of topics was covered including the labour market and migration; of course each issue was related to the comparative perspective. The keynote speakers gave their talks about changes of comparative studies, Russian and Japan economies of 1930-s and more.

I was presenting there a new topic on wages and informal incomes of police in Russia, Kazakhstan and Bulgaria done within the big project, supervised by Leon Kosals.
